Day 2: Delhi
Arrive in India's fascinating capital and transfer to your hotel. Spend the rest of your day exploring the city at your leisure. (Meals: breakfast)
Day 3: Delhi - Mandawa
After breakfast, hit the road and head to Mandawa. En route, pass through authentic villages as you enter some of the most rural parts of India. Upon arrival, enjoy a walking tour through the city, and see the incredible art-filled Havelis - mansions noted for their impressive frescoes. (Meals: breakfast)
Day 4: Mandawa - Bikaner
This morning, make tracks to Bikaner Desert Kingdom, a major centre of trade during the 16th century. In the afternoon, visit the spectacular Junagarh Fort, with its impressive interiors. You'll then end the day with a memorable tuk-tuk ride from the ancient city bazaar - a must when in India! (Meals: breakfast)
Day 5: Bikaner - Jaisalmer
Jaisalmer is up next; once an important trading centre for many centuries, it's now one of the few forts that is still inhabited. Whilst here, why not visit the Thar Heritage Museum or the Maharaja's Palace before taking in Tania Tower, the Havelis, Jain Temples or Gadsisar Lake? (Meals: breakfast)
Day 6: Jaisalmer
Today, enjoy a full-day tour of 'The Golden City'. Discover the magical Gadisar Lake and magnificent Golden Fort, gaze at the famous palatial houses, and then spend the afternoon in Sam to watch the sunset over the beautiful dunes. (Meals: breakfast)
Day 7: Jaisalmer - Jodhpur
After breakfast, you’ll move on to Jodphur, known as ‘The Blue City’, where you can enjoy a visit to the impressive Mehrangarh Fort which boasts a bird’s eye view of the old city. Later, continue on to Jaswant Thada, an imposing marble cenotaph. (Meals: breakfast)
Day 8: Jodhpur - Jaipur
The alluring ‘Pink City’ of Jaipur is your next stop, embellished with royal heirlooms of past Maharajas, fast-paced Jaipur holds majestic palaces, imposing military forts and exceptional shopping. Spend today at leisure in this vibrant city - be sure to catch the sunset, where the pink and orange buildings will exude a magical glow. (Meals: breakfast)
Day 9: Jaipur
Today you’ll explore the iconic Amber Fort, taking a brief stop at Hawa Mahal, the Palace of the Winds. Take a guided tour around the Amber Fort, then spend the afternoon on a city tour around Jaipur, including Jantar Mantar, the world’s largest marble observatory. (Meals: breakfast)
Day 10: Jaipur - Fathepur Sikri - Agra
Next, it's onwards to Agra. En route, you'll stop off at another UNESCO World Heritage Site, the 16th-century town of Fatehpur Sikri, which was briefly the capital of the Mughal empire with its red sandstone monuments and temples. You’ll also get to marvel at the most famous love memorial in the world, Shahjehan’s white-marble Taj Mahal on an unforgettable tour. (Meals: breakfast)
Day 11: Agra - Delhi
After breakfast at the hotel, return to Delhi by road. After arriving back in the capital, you’ll visit Raj Ghat, where Mahatma Gandhi was cremated, plus the impressive Humayan’s Tomb. (Meals: breakfast)
Day 12: Delhi
Spend the day at leisure in Delhi exploring the city. Why not opt for a full-day tour exploring Delhi's most iconic temples - Lotus Temple, Akshardham Temple, Sikh Temple and Lakshmi Narayan Temple. (Meals: breakfast)
